Name Origin

Liam is a common Irish given name derived from William, meaning 'resolute protector.' Gallagher is an Irish surname originating from the Gaelic Ó Gallchobhair, meaning 'descendant of Gallchobhar.' The name combination suggests Irish or Irish-influenced origins, popular in Ireland, the UK, and among Irish diaspora communities.
